As a parent, I find myself on the receiving end of endless inquiries from you. These questions vary significantly; some are quite simple (how do you manage to love us all equally?) while others are more complex (what occurs after we pass away?) and even some that are a bit uncomfortable (how did I get into your belly?). Answering your queries feels ceaseless; indeed, it often seems like my primary role. However, today I wish to pose some questions of my own…

Dear kids:

Why can you construct towering structures with remarkable accuracy yet struggle to aim correctly in the toilet?

What makes bedtime such a battleground? Is it truly that dreadful to settle into a cozy bed and drift off to sleep peacefully?

Why do you leave a trail of smudged fingerprints on the walls as you ascend the stairs? There’s a banister for a reason—please utilize it.

Why do you covet a friend’s toy, only to lose interest when it’s finally yours?

Why do you find it necessary to pick your nose and smear the results on the walls? If a tissue is out of reach, your sleeves will suffice.

Why do you suddenly feel parched the moment I pour myself a drink and sit down?

Why do you act as if having your toenails trimmed is a form of torture? It’s merely a pedicure, for goodness’ sake!

Why can’t you all seem to agree on a movie that you genuinely like at any given time?

Why is brushing your teeth before school such a chore? Is that repugnant morning breath really acceptable?

Why do you adore ketchup but consider tomato sauce to be “gross”?

Why can’t you ignore your siblings during their teasing? I assure you, if you do, they will stop.

Why do you engage in wrestling on the couch, knowing it almost always ends with tears? Do you not recall the outcome? Is there enjoyment in getting hurt?

Why is it so challenging for you to comprehend volume control? I CAN HEAR YOU!

Why do you select the most exasperating books imaginable? Do you not realize that reading about Transformers and Cars makes me want to skip pages and stab myself in the eye?

Why must you leap into every puddle you encounter?

Why do you feel the need to repeat my name multiple times before asking a question?

Why do you sprint around the house like a hyperactive creature, yet when I request you help clean up, you suddenly become immobile?

Why, dear children, why???
